Mijuanito. Pronounced "mee-won-nee-toe". We also prefer you use a soft yet intellectually firm tone. Try it a few times in front of a mirror. Be patient. You'll get it.
Mijuanito sing charming confessions about old friends, late nights, heartache and love make. Their style wanders between folk, americana, and classic childhood lullabies. Husband and wife duo craft their cozy little love songs with he on acoustic bass, she on organ/piano, while sharing vocal duties. Live shows are few and far between; not to be missed. Show goers become transported to a holiday retreat transfixed by the organic, warm sounds…
